Local Hazard Conditions in Mobile

Mobile sits directly in the Gulf Coast hurricane corridor, making storm surge flooding, wind-driven structural damage, and post-storm sewage contamination recurring concerns, particularly in low-lying areas near Dog River, Three Mile Creek, and the bayous feeding into Mobile Bay. The city's older housing stock in historic districts contains significant lead paint and asbestos in flooring, insulation, and pipe wrap, compounding remediation costs after flood or storm events.
